The release of Rihanna’s eighth studio album, Anti , in January 2016, remains one of the most defining moments in modern pop history. Prior to its arrival, Rihanna was the undisputed queen of the radio, known for delivering a relentless stream of polished, high-energy dance-pop and R&B hits. However, Anti —particularly in its expanded Deluxe edition—shattered all expectations. It was a deliberate, chaotic, and brilliant departure from the hit factory model, establishing Rihanna not just as a pop star, but as a visionary album artist.

The most immediate shift on ANTI is sonic. Gone are the euphoric, EDM-infused beats of We Found Love or the polished pop-R&B of Diamonds . In their place is a rugged, textured, and genre-defying landscape. The album opens with “Consideration” (featuring SZA), a defiant, skittering track built on a warped synth loop and Rihanna’s unmistakable proclamation: “I got to do things my own way, darling.” It serves as a mission statement. From there, ANTI weaves through smoky, sampled-heavy ballads (“James Joint,” an interlude that feels like a haze of marijuana and introspection), 1970s soul revivalism (“Kiss It Better”), and even stark, piano-driven vulnerability (“Close to You”). The deluxe edition adds “Goodnight Gotham,” a brooding, two-minute soundscape built on a Florence + The Machine sample, reinforcing the album’s fascination with fractured beauty. The Deluxe Edition's physical packaging was also a work of art. The cover features a childhood photo of Rihanna with a crown over her eyes, overlaid with a Braille poem. This made ANTI the first album cover to feature physical braille, allowing visually impaired fans to experience the art through touch—a profound testament to the album's inclusive and thoughtful design.

Released on January 28, 2016, by Roc Nation and Westbury Road, is the eighth studio album by Barbadian singer Rihanna. The Deluxe Edition followed shortly after, adding three bonus tracks to the standard version. This album represented a significant departure from Rihanna's previous pop-driven hits, moving toward a cohesive, alternative R&B and soul sound that prioritized artistic maturity over radio-friendly formulas. The commercial journey of ANTI is as unconventional as its sound. Due to its exclusive TIDAL release and the massive number of free downloads provided through the Samsung partnership, traditional sales metrics initially painted a confusing picture. The album debuted at a lowly No. 27 on the Billboard 200, selling a mere 460 pure copies in its first 24 hours. 27 with just 460 pure sales in its first day
